凌霸天
級別: 探索解密
![]() |
1、SQL數據建立怎么比較快,我目前只會一個個去寫,數據多的話比較費時間 2、wincc在工作站上運行,去和數據服務器怎樣建立連接,通過IP地址? 3、wincc將數據存儲到數據庫中,然后再讀取出來做曲線圖在wincc上,和wincc自己的數據存檔相比,會不會數據調用卡頓時間長 |
---|---|
|
凌霸天
級別: 探索解密
![]() |
之前項目是存儲在同一臺電腦里,而且曲線圖數據用的是歸檔數據,現在手里沒有實驗條件,不確定曲線數據能不能調用數據庫存儲的數據 |
---|---|
|
fczxjh
級別: 論壇先鋒
![]() |
可以考慮用KEPserver做轉存,只需要導入一個變量表,變量就全部創建好了,這個軟件可以直接讀取PLC再把變量轉存到數據庫。 數據庫可以很快的寫入讀取,不用擔心速度問題。你可以一個連接對象創建一個賬號,避免登錄同一個賬號 |
---|---|
|
凌霸天
級別: 探索解密
![]() |
|
---|---|
|
fczxjh
級別: 論壇先鋒
![]() |
1、我測試過,可以用C#寫腳本,把數據從PLC讀出來存到數組里,再遍歷寫進數據庫。程序方面盡量封裝好,批量讀取1秒上萬個數據都沒問題。但要注意PLC離線或數據庫報錯的故障處理。 2、買個數據庫網關,網關有現成的管理軟件。 3、按照C#的寫法,遍歷時也是一行信息發一條SQL指令,估計WINCC的寫法無法避免一條條的寫,實在不行就用EXCEL輔助一下再復制進去。 |
---|---|
|
autoctrl
級別: 家園常客
![]() |
PLC對接數據庫用IGT-DSER智能網關比較方便的,不用編程不用聯網,簡單配置參數即可實現: 相關案例:https://www.aihe-tech.com/nd.jsp?id=18 相關軟件資料: ![]() |
---|---|
|